Timber yard in Tuyen Quang encroaches on Highway 37 corridor

Việt Bắc |

Tuyen Quang - The Sao Viet Company's timber yard is located right on the safety corridor of National Highway 37, making people feel insecure and worried.

Reporting to Lao Dong Newspaper, people in Thai Binh Commune (Yen Son) said that for many months now, a wood storage area has appeared near the corridor of National Highway 37, which passes through the commune, posing a potential traffic safety risk for people and vehicles.

Wood workshop gathers materials near the traffic corridor. Video: Viet Bac.

According to the reporter's records on November 14, the above wood gathering point of Sao Viet Company Limited is located near Rap bridge area at Km 201+680 QL37, passing through Binh Ca village, Thai Binh commune, Yen Son district.

Over an area of ​​over 2,000 square meters, many logs were piled up and lying haphazardly along the safety corridor of National Highway 37. Many logs protruded from the pile, sticking out onto the roadside, posing a high risk of causing accidents for people and vehicles.

Regularly traveling through this road, Mr. Ha Trong Dong (Tuyen Quang City) said that the situation of gathering wood close to the roadside and sidewalk has been going on for a long time, posing many potential risks, threatening the lives of people and vehicles participating in traffic.

"Every time I ride my motorbike here, I have to slow down and observe carefully. This road is often used by many heavy trucks. If I am not careful and collide with a protruding log and fall onto the road, it is very dangerous," said Dong.

According to local people, the wood storage area of ​​Sao Viet Tuyen Quang Company Limited is piled up and spilled onto the road like a trap for passing vehicles, especially at dusk or on rainy days.

Go chat thanh tung dong sat long duong. Anh: Viet Bac.
Wood piled up near the road. Photo: Viet Bac.

In addition to the widespread accumulation of wood, close to the road corridor, smoke, dust, and noise from the operation of the wood workshop here also have a significant impact on people's lives and the environment.

"The wood yards are not covered, when it rains or is sunny, there is a musty smell and the loud noise of the wood chipper. In the wood workshop, there is a furnace that operates all day, black smoke and acrid smell wafts into the residential area, making the air stuffy.

We hope that the local government will soon have a plan to handle and relocate the wood gathering area so as not to affect people's lives," a local resident suggested.

On November 14, speaking with reporters, Mr. Nguyen Manh Dung - Chairman of Thai Binh Commune People's Committee confirmed that Sao Viet Company's wood workshop had gathered wood close to the traffic corridor, causing traffic insecurity in the area.

"The locality has recorded the gathering of wood near the corridor of National Highway 37, some trees protruding onto the road, this has many potential risks, we will inspect, remind the unit and if the wood factory does not comply, we will handle it according to regulations", the leader added.
